While he went out on a Party boat for the morning I got in some sewing.  What I worked on was making my 4 half squares triangle units.   Started them making 3/3/8 " cream centers (36) of them. Then I  cut 2" strips from different fat quarters for the surround strips......so easy and fun.This is Option 4 using a square in a square ...... technique..... by Jodie Barrows. 

I just love Jodi's technique...its fast. 

Now ready to cut across 4 ways for the triangle units.
